Course Content

• Understanding Loneliness: Prevalence, Impact, and Measurement
• The Neuroscience of Connection: Social Bonds and Brain Health
• Loneliness and Mental Health: Comorbidities and Interventions
• Building Social Connections: Strategies and Skills for Reducing Loneliness
• Digital Technologies and Loneliness: Opportunities and Challenges
• Loneliness in Specific Populations: Older Adults, Young People, and Marginalized Groups
• Promoting Connectedness in Communities: Policy and Practice
• Measuring the Impact of Loneliness Interventions: Evaluation and Research Methods
